Must-Have Scuba Mask
A high-quality scuba mask represents a vital element of every diver's equipment. It operates as the viewport into the marine domain, allowing divers to enjoy the vibrant marine life and stunning landscapes beneath the waves. An appropriately fitted mask produces a secure seal, preventing leaks that could disrupt a dive. The faceplate should ensure unobstructed viewing, commonly fabricated from toughened glass for resilience. Divers ought to also assess the mask's capacity; a minimal-volume structure permits effortless water expulsion and enhanced equalization. In addition, an ergonomic strap and silicone skirt refine the entire fit, decreasing uneasiness during lengthy underwater excursions. Cushioned Fins
Comfortable fins play an essential role in improving a diver's experience beneath the surface. They allow for streamlined movement through water, enabling divers to save energy and extend their time underwater. Fins are available in multiple designs, including split-fin and closed-heel options, accommodating different preferences and conditions. A secure fit is essential; fins that are too tight can lead to discomfort, while loose fins may impede propulsion. Material also matters, with choices ranging from soft rubber to stiffer composites, each delivering distinct performance characteristics. Divers should consider their diving style, whether it be relaxed exploration or active activities. Vital Features to Consider
While selecting a dependable snorkel, divers should consider various key features to guarantee an enjoyable underwater experience. One essential aspect is the design of the mouthpiece, which should provide comfort and decrease jaw fatigue during extended use. Additionally, a snorkel with a splash guard at the top can aid in preventing water from entering, boosting overall convenience. The material of the snorkel is also critical; high-quality silicone tends to be more sturdy and flexible, providing a better fit. Another crucial feature is the purge valve, permitting easy clearing of any water that may enter the snorkel. Finally, a lightweight and compact design is advantageous for ease of transport and storage, making it an important piece of gear for any diver.
Available Snorkel Varieties
Snorkels come in various types, all created to accommodate different diving needs and preferences. A conventional snorkel includes a simple tube design, enabling divers to respire as they float face-first in the water. Next, the semi-dry design features a splash guard to minimize water entry, making it suitable for rough water situations. The sealed snorkel, fitted with a valve at the top, closes the tube completely when submerged, preventing any water from entering, ideal for beginners or those who prefer less hassle. Furthermore, adjustable snorkels, often related content with a bendable section, provide easy storage options, while purpose-built snorkels, including models featuring built-in cameras or additional accessories, cater to specific activities. Each type enhances the underwater experience in unique ways.
Upkeep Recommendations for Extended Life
To maintain the longevity of a dependable snorkel, consistent maintenance is vital. After each use, it is critical to rinse the snorkel in fresh water to remove sand, salt, and other particles. Proper drying stops mold and mildew, which can degrade the material. Examine the mouthpiece and purge valve frequently for any indications of wear or damage; replacing these components as needed aids in preserving functionality. Furthermore, storing the snorkel in a cool, dry place away from direct sunlight prolongs its lifespan. Refrain from using harsh chemicals for cleaning, as they can deteriorate the material. By following these maintenance guidelines, snorkel enthusiasts can ascertain their gear remains in top condition for many memorable underwater expeditions.
Buoyancy Control Device (BCD)
The Buoyancy Control Device (BCD) functions as a crucial component of diving equipment, offering divers with the ability to manage their buoyancy underwater. This flexible device expands or contracts to help divers achieve neutral buoyancy, ensuring they neither sink nor float uncontrollably. BCDs are fitted with multiple features, including customizable straps, integrated weight systems, and multiple D-rings for attaching accessories. Divers can select from jacket-style and back-inflate designs, based on their comfort and style preferences. A properly fitted BCD enhances complete diving experience by enabling easier movement and stability while exploring underwater environments. Additionally, it plays a essential role in safety during ascents and descents, making it invaluable for both novice and experienced divers alike.
Scuba Dive Computer
Diving computers are vital instruments for modern scuba divers, providing real-time data about depth, time, and nitrogen levels during underwater dives. These devices enable divers to track their ascent and descent rates, guaranteeing safety and preventing decompression sickness. With multiple models available, divers can opt between wrist-mounted or console-integrated computers, meeting personal preferences and diving styles. Most dive computers feature easy-to-use interfaces and can log multiple dives while calculating no-decompression limits. Furthermore, many models include features such as air integration, which tracks remaining tank pressure, and alarm systems that alert divers to important changes. Overall, a dive computer is a crucial piece of gear that boosts safety and enriches the diving experience.

Thermal Considerations
How should you decide between a wetsuit and a drysuit for scuba diving? The decision largely relies on water temperature and personal comfort. Wetsuits are excellent for warmer waters, delivering thermal protection through a layer of water captured between the suit and the skin, which heats up with body heat. They are often made from neoprene and are flexible, providing ease of movement. Alternatively, drysuits are engineered for colder environments, keeping the diver totally dry by using an airtight seal. This provides greater insulation, as divers can wear thermal layers underneath. Understanding the diving conditions and personal endurance of cold is vital in making the right choice, finally improving the overall diving experience.
Categories of Suit Materials
Selecting the right suit material is vital for a comfortable and effective diving experience. Wetsuits, typically made from neoprene, are designed to maintain a thin layer of water between the suit and the skin, which helps sustain body temperature. They are excellent for warmer waters and provide freedom of movement and buoyancy.
Conversely, drysuits are constructed from waterproof materials and feature seals at the wrists and neck, maintaining the diver completely dry. This makes them ideal for colder environments, allowing divers to wear insulating layers beneath.
The decision between a wetsuit and a drysuit fundamentally relies on water temperature, dive duration, and personal preference, affecting overall comfort and performance during dives.
Comfort & Fit
Fit and comfort play a crucial role in the effectiveness of both wetsuits and drysuits during diving. A properly-fitted wetsuit provides thermal insulation by trapping water between the suit and the skin, which becomes warmer during the dive. In contrast, drysuits establish an air pocket that keeps divers dry and insulated, requiring a different fit to stop air bubbles and maintain proper movement. Divers should consider body shape and size when picking a suit, as poor fit can cause discomfort and reduced mobility underwater. Additionally, suit thickness affects flexibility; thicker materials offer more insulation but may limit movement. Consequently, finding the right balance of fit, comfort, and functionality is fundamental for an satisfying and safe diving experience.

Common Questions
How Do I Determine the Proper Size for My Scuba Gear?
To pick the right size for scuba gear, one should check size charts, evaluate body measurements, and fit equipment if available. It's crucial for comfort and safety during dives to guarantee proper fitting.
Should I Rent or Buy Scuba Gear?
Yes, one can rent scuba gear instead of purchasing it. Renting offers flexibility and cost savings, making it perfect for divers who participate occasionally. However, customized fit and personal comfort could be sacrificed compared to owning custom-fitted equipment.
What Should I Do if My Gear Malfunctions Underwater?
When scuba equipment fails beneath the surface, the diver should keep calm, alert others for assistance, and try to correct the issue if possible. If not, they should ascend slowly while preserving control of their buoyancy.
How Often Does My Scuba Equipment Need Servicing?
Scuba gear needs to be serviced every year, no matter the frequency of use. Routine servicing ensures dependability and safety while diving. Furthermore, when gear undergoes intensive use or develops issues, servicing should occur more frequently to prevent potential risks.
What Is the Best Way to Clean My Scuba Gear After Use?
To clean scuba gear after use, rinse it completely in fresh water, giving special attention to zippers and valves. Hang it to dry in a well-ventilated, shaded area, avoiding direct sunlight to avoid damage.
